1 Corinthians 14:26-28
Worldwide English (New Testament)
26 What shall we do about it, my brothers? When you meet together, every one of you has something to help the other. One has a song to sing. One has something to teach people. One has something which God has shown to him. One has something to say in a tongue. One can tell the meaning of a tongue. Do all of these things to help one another.
27 If any people talk in a tongue, only two or not more than three should talk. They must talk one at a time and someone must tell the meaning.
28 But if there is no one to tell the meaning, a person must not talk in a tongue of a different language in the church meeting. He should talk to himself and to God.
